Hopefully the last dumb question from me for a while...

I'm using the 'Silver' skin, and it's generally working - but I have a strange layout issue I just can solve... and I've been trying for days!

The Topics layout has a variable width cell at the beginning of the line with the poster's name, etc.
I just cannot work out why this is - it is correct on this (minibb) forum.

Variable Cell Width

I have verified the various php files and html templates, and just can't see the error.

A hint where to look will be really appreciated!

You may try to play with the "width=100%" option for this table. Some cell should expand to the widest maximum and it will compress other cells.

Anyway, the best way for this is to set the fixed or percentage sizes for the whole table in main_topics.html.

I think it's not CSS issue... old-school tabled layouts may give out something like this, if tables are not defined precisely.

I didn't check your CSS classes, but in general would try to make table like this:

<table class="tbTransparent" style="width:100%" >
<tr>
<td class="tcell tcelllast"><img src="http://www.7-dna.com/forums/img/p.gif" style="width:16px;height:16px" alt="" title="" /></td>
<td class="txtL noWrap tcelllast" style="width:100%"><img src="http://www.7-dna.com/forums/img/t.gif" style="width:12px;height:9px;padding-top:6px" alt="Author" title="Author" />Mad Hatter  <span class="txtSm">9 Jul 2013 10:52</span></td>
<td class="txtR tcell tcelllast noWrap">Mad Hatter  <span class="txtSm">Yesterday, 23:59  </span><a href="http://www.7-dna.com/forums/index.php?action=vthread&forum=1&topic=36&page=1#msg331"><img src="http://www.7-dna.com/forums/img/s.gif" style="width:12px;height:9px;padding-top:6px" alt="Latest reply" title="Latest reply" /></a></td>
</tr>
</table>

Worked perfectly!

Just added style="width:100%" to the middle cell, and 'noWrap' to the end cell.
